I am responsible for I what I bring into my classroom.  If I download worksheets with mistakes and am too lazy (sorry, busy) to preread and correct them then I deserve the embarassment.  For some beginning  teachers (the ones that most need these worksheets) it is very difficult to create worksheets without mistakes--I hope grammar policing doesn �t  scare them into giving up and not trying at all.
 
As for political/controversial content, for my upper level groups these types of worksheets are exactly what I look for.  I have my students read them and then ask questions to see if they even noticed the "subliminal" or biased content--this is a higher level of reading comprehension that some of my students need and appreciate.
 
Now don �t get me wrong Roney, some of the mistakes I find to be rather ridiculous and nerve-wracking, but if I censor them I may be censoring hte other groups.  I also agree that quite often the personal beliefs are taken too far, but to censor them again censors the other worksheets that I need.
 
I have seen a few people here that started out posting with extreme grammar mistakes and have improved immensely--that I find encouraging.  I feel a private (friendly!) message tends to help the best.
